Form 4: Masimo Executive Reports Equity Conversion Post-Merger

Sentiment:

Statement of Changes in Beneficial Ownership


Chief Marketing Officer Tim Benner reports the cancellation and conversion of equity holdings following Masimo Corporation's acquisition by Danaher Corporation.

Summary

  • Tim Benner, Chief Marketing Officer of Masimo Corporation, filed a Form 4 detailing the disposition of equity holdings.
  • The transactions occurred on June 10, 2026, in connection with the merger of Masimo Corporation into a subsidiary of Danaher Corporation.
  • Restricted Stock Units (RSUs) were converted into Danaher Corporation RSUs based on a $180.00 per share merger consideration.
  • Stock options and Performance-Based Restricted Stock Units (PSUs) were canceled and converted into the right to receive cash payments based on the $180.00 per share merger price.
